Resolution & Detail: The Building Blocks of Cinema-Grade Video
Cinema-grade video demands more than just pixel count. Super-resolution techniques scale low-resolution videos to higher resolutions at high quality, creating the visual depth that keeps viewers engaged. The difference between standard and cinema-grade output shows most clearly in fine details: facial expressions, texture gradients, and subtle environmental elements that create immersion.
Modern content creators increasingly focus on distributing rich media at the highest possible resolution, with 4K (3840×2160 pixels; ultra-HD) becoming the baseline expectation for premium content. This shift reflects viewer behavior: higher resolution content drives longer watch times and reduced churn across streaming platforms.
The technical challenge lies in preserving these details through the entire delivery chain. Traditional compression and upscaling methods often sacrifice the very elements that make video feel cinematic. AI-based approaches have shown bitrate savings up to 29% compared to traditional upscaling while maintaining perceptual quality, proving that resolution enhancement and efficiency aren't mutually exclusive.
Inside the Real-Time GenAI Pipeline Powering SimaUpscale
SimaUpscale's architecture combines natural video processing with generative AI models to deliver instant 2× to 4× upscaling without sacrificing real-time performance. The hybrid approach leverages the strengths of both paradigms: natural processing maintains temporal consistency while GenAI reconstructs fine details lost in lower resolution sources.
At its core, generative AI models predict and reconstruct details that would normally disappear during compression. This intelligent reconstruction happens in parallel with the video pipeline, processing 1080p frames in under 16 milliseconds to maintain the tight timing requirements of live streaming.
The pipeline's efficiency comes from its selective processing approach. Rather than applying uniform enhancement across every frame, SimaUpscale analyzes content in real-time to allocate processing power where it matters most. High-motion scenes receive temporal stabilization while static shots benefit from detail enhancement, all orchestrated to stay within strict latency budgets.
Keeping Latency Under 100 ms for Interactive Streams
Interactive streaming demands glass-to-glass latency under 100 milliseconds, leaving minimal room for processing overhead. SimaUpscale achieves this by processing frames in under 16ms, consuming less than one-sixth of the total latency budget.
The system leverages RTSP protocol capabilities for real-time control, enabling dynamic quality adjustments without interrupting the stream. Buffer sizing adapts automatically based on network conditions, preventing stalls while maintaining the responsiveness required for interactive applications.

Quality & Cost Benchmarks: What the Numbers Say
Independent testing validates SimaUpscale's dual benefits of quality enhancement and cost reduction. VMAF scores increase by 4.2 points while simultaneously achieving 22% average bitrate reduction, proving that better quality doesn't require more bandwidth.
These improvements translate directly to operational savings. The bandwidth reduction reaches 25-35% when combined with modern codecs, while buffering events decrease by 37%. For platforms serving petabyte-scale content, this means hundreds of terabytes saved monthly.
Golden-eye subjective studies confirm what metrics suggest: viewers prefer SimaUpscale's output. The technology has been benchmarked on Netflix Open Content, YouTube UGC, and the OpenVid-1M GenAI video set, with consistent improvements across diverse content types. Whether processing pristine studio footage or challenging user-generated content, SimaUpscale delivers measurable quality gains.
